<DIV><FONT face=Arial size=2>As I was making the cowl scoop for the Arresti, I
tried to locate it where maximum air flow would be directed to the area of the
crankcase in the vicinity of the main bearing. Through trial and error,
and directing airflow into the scoop, I found that without an internal dam, or
deflector, that practically no air was being forced onto the
engine.</FONT></DIV>
